The enduring charm of America's favorite fictional small town, Lake Wobegon, is returning to the stage. Fans can look forward to the upcoming A Prairie Home Companion tour, a festive series of shows titled "A Prairie Home Companion Christmas". This special holiday engagement will feature a lineup of familiar voices and talents, including host Garrison Keillor, singers Heather Masse and Christine DiGiallonardo, radio actors Fred Newman, Sue Scott, and Tim Russell, and the ever-versatile Rich Dworsky and the Shoe Band.
The United States tour begins on December 6th 2025 in St. Paul, bringing its signature blend of heartfelt storytelling, comedy, and music to major cities including Austin, Nashville, Boston, and New York.
This tour announcement follows a special 50th-anniversary performance that took place at The Santa Fe Opera on September 7th.
